Output d8e93649bee5fdea7343c26a14b754f0c6e3b5603a16264d572b0b487efc59e6:24

value
21351223
script pubkey
OP_0 OP_PUSHBYTES_20 cf691c8911919b0b89b054f57b78bf1806f57711
address
ltc1qea53ezg3jxdshzds2n6hk79lrqr02ac3llyfdn
transaction
d8e93649bee5fdea7343c26a14b754f0c6e3b5603a16264d572b0b487efc59e6
spent
true